1. Passive resistance musculo-skeletal manipulation devices comprising:

  • a set of three portable devices, each capable of being hand held and each specifically designed to allow users to effectively manipulate specific areas of the musculo-skeletal system;

    said portable devices made of rigid or semi rigid material such as wood, plastic resin, stone or high durometer rubber;

    said first portable device being approximately oblong in shape and having a pair of protrusions directed upward and spaced to allow room for a person'"'"'s spinal column or large muscle groups or joints to be suspended between said protrusions;

    said second portable device being roughly wedge shaped with a plurality of ribs and contours that create a device with multiple pressure points;

    said third portable device having an approximately circular plan view shape and including a single centrally disposed raised protrusion; and

    said portable devices to be placed between a flat surface such as a floor or bed and the user'"'"'s musculo-skeletal area of application.
